3 August 2020 — 5 August 2020

The IEEE P3207 International Standard for digital asset identification, which is chaired by Ma Haobo, founder and CEO of aelf, has entered the start-up stage

The kick-off meeting of IEEE C / BDL P3200 Series Standards was successfully held in Hangzhou. The P3207 Standard for Blockchain-based Digital Asset Identification has officially entered the launch stage, which is formulated by Ma Haobo, founder and CEO of aelf, as chairman of the working group, and Shanghai Wanxiang Blockchain, as the Secretariat.

November 10, 2020

aelf leads the Second Meeting of IEEE P3207 Working Group and Huochain Technology was elected Vice-Chairman!

On November 10, 2020, the IEEE P3207 Standard for Blockchain-based Digital Asset Identification Framework Working Group held the second working group meeting online. As the chairman of the P3207 Group, Ma Haobo, founder and CEO of aelf, took the lead to participate in the meeting, aiming to continue promoting the development of digital asset identification. Other participants included China Electronics Standardization Institute, Wanxiang Blockchain, Huochain Technology, Binance Research Institute, Tianjin University, Zhejiang University, Hangzhou Qulian Technology Co., Ltd., Shanghai OnChain Information Technology Co., Ltd., Beijing Gongyilian Technology Co., Ltd., Okcoin Technology (Beijing) Co., Ltd., Beijing Chain Tower Technology Co., Ltd., and Beijing Blockbeats Technology.
